How to Read the Results

Rub your item on a testing stone to leave a streak, then apply one drop of solution:

  • Streak unaffected = platinum
  • Streak turns red = most likely palladium
  • Streak dissolves or changes color = not platinum (likely white gold, silver, or base metal)

Frequently Asked Questions

Will this damage my platinum?
No. You only test a small streak on a stone — your item itself is not altered.

How do I tell platinum from white gold?
Platinum will not react to the solution. White gold will dissolve or change color because it lacks platinum's acid resistance.

How do I tell platinum from palladium?
Palladium typically turns the streak red, while platinum leaves it unchanged.

Safety First

This solution contains strong acids. Wear gloves and eye protection, work in a ventilated area, and keep away from children and pets. In case of skin contact, rinse immediately with plenty of water. See the included SDS for full handling details.

Disclaimer

Acid testing is a screening method. For high-value items, confirm results with XRF analysis or a certified assay.
